So you've been paged because Tidemop, our orphaned-resource sweeper, either stopped sweeping or got overenthusiastic. First, check the last scan timestamp — if it's stale, the lease lock probably wasn't released; restart the worker and it'll sort itself out. If it deleted something it shouldn't have, everything goes to the recycle bucket for seven days, so don't panic. Future maintainers: resist the urge to shorten the age threshold, we've been burned twice. The production settings it runs with are these.

config for tagep-kaguf:
FENWYN_PIN=5236
FENWYN_METRICS_HOST=metrics.fenwyn.qorvellabs.internal
FENWYN_LOG_LEVEL=error
FENWYN_TENANT=silys

Dispatch team,

The replacement server for the Tellwick branch is crated and ready at the Farrow Street loading bay. It must arrive before the branch opens Monday so the records team can restore the archive index that afternoon. Handle the crate upright only. At the branch, the courier must carry out the hand-over step noted below.

drop instructions, hahip-badug: the quenox ralath courier leaves the kaseth fraiel rusiel tameth belys istdor ralion giliel ledger at gate 7830 under passcode 165413

**Handover Note — Project Kestrel**

Hi team — as I hand the reins to Director Maren Toll, a quick status for finance: Project Kestrel (the warehouse systems upgrade) is running about eight weeks behind, mainly due to the integration rework flagged in spring. Spend is still within the revised envelope, but accruals need adjusting this month. Maren will circulate a new milestone sheet shortly. The confidential note on forward plans appears below.

board note of tahof-tajeg: Only 19 of the 421 pilot accounts renewed Siliel, so a churn review is set for December 15. Casethox Systems is in early talks to buy Quenwynek Holdings for about $425.1 million.